Handover for the new contractor — Tidemark partitioning

Welcome aboard! Tidemark's events table is partitioned by month; the cron that creates next month's partition runs on the 25th. If it ever skips, inserts fail loudly. To run the manual partition script you'll need the admin vault, which opens with the recovery passphrase below.

strongbox words: druvan-lamys-eliius-jorax-istox-soreth-ulays-gilix-ralix-oliiel-norwyn-casvan-praius

## Service Accounts for Glacierbox Archival

Plugin authors integrating with the Glacierbox cold-storage tier must use a dedicated service account rather than personal credentials. Service accounts are scoped to archive and restore operations only; they cannot delete buckets or modify retention policies. Request one through the Permafrost console, and rotate it every 60 days. For local testing against the sandbox archive cluster, our team provides a shared sandbox credential. The current sandbox key is included below.

app token of fajop-fahif = qvz4-AnML

Team,

We've opened renegotiation on the Delmore Street lease with Brackwell Properties. Current terms expire in March, and market rates in the Northgate district have dropped roughly 12% since we signed. Tomas Eirey is leading talks; he expects a revised proposal within three weeks. Finance should model both a five-year renewal at reduced rates and a full relocation to the Calder Mill site. Savings could reach 9% of facilities spend. The strategic rationale for our preferred option is noted below.

Regards,
Ivana Solsk

board note of yahig-yahif: Silmirox Works plans to raise the Aldius list price by 18.5 percent in January. The steering committee signed off on a budget of $141.9 million for Project Tamix. The renewal with Eliysek Logistics closes at $114.1 million a year, 18.9 percent below the last contract. Project Gordor slips by a full year because of the supplier delay.

## v2.8.0 — Config Hot-Reloading

The Pinewheel service now reloads its configuration without restart. A file watcher detects changes to `service.toml`, validates the new config against the schema, and atomically swaps it in; invalid configs are rejected with the previous config retained. New team members: note that secrets are *not* hot-reloaded by design. Questions about edge cases should go to the feature owner listed below.

signatory, tahaf-kagaf: Rusath Sileth Praeth